betting software development
Introduction Betting software development is a specialized field that caters to the needs of the online gambling industry. With the rise of digital platforms, the demand for robust, secure, and user-friendly betting software has surged. This article delves into the intricacies of betting software development, covering key aspects such as features, technologies, and best practices. Key Features of Betting Software 1. User Authentication and Security Multi-Factor Authentication (MFA): Enhances security by requiring multiple verification steps.
- Starlight Betting LoungeShow more
- Cash King PalaceShow more
- Lucky Ace PalaceShow more
- Silver Fox SlotsShow more
- Golden Spin CasinoShow more
- Spin Palace CasinoShow more
- Diamond Crown CasinoShow more
- Royal Fortune GamingShow more
- Lucky Ace CasinoShow more
- Jackpot HavenShow more
betting software development
Introduction
Betting software development is a specialized field that caters to the needs of the online gambling industry. With the rise of digital platforms, the demand for robust, secure, and user-friendly betting software has surged. This article delves into the intricacies of betting software development, covering key aspects such as features, technologies, and best practices.
Key Features of Betting Software
1. User Authentication and Security
- Multi-Factor Authentication (MFA): Enhances security by requiring multiple verification steps.
- Encryption: Ensures data protection through SSL/TLS encryption.
- Secure Payment Gateways: Integrates with trusted payment providers to ensure safe transactions.
2. Real-Time Betting
- Live Betting Interface: Allows users to place bets during live events.
- Real-Time Odds Calculation: Dynamically updates odds based on event progress.
- Event Streaming: Integrates live streaming of events for an immersive experience.
3. User Interface (UI) and User Experience (UX)
- Responsive Design: Ensures compatibility across various devices.
- Intuitive Navigation: Simplifies the betting process for users.
- Customizable Dashboards: Allows users to personalize their betting experience.
4. Analytics and Reporting
- Betting History: Tracks and displays user betting history.
- Performance Analytics: Provides insights into user betting patterns and performance.
- Financial Reporting: Offers detailed financial reports for both users and administrators.
5. Customer Support
- 24⁄7 Support: Ensures continuous assistance for users.
- Live Chat: Facilitates instant communication with support teams.
- Help Center: Provides a comprehensive knowledge base for users.
Technologies Used in Betting Software Development
1. Front-End Development
- HTML5/CSS3: For structuring and styling the user interface.
- JavaScript Frameworks: Such as React.js or Angular.js for dynamic content rendering.
- Responsive Design Frameworks: Like Bootstrap for ensuring mobile compatibility.
2. Back-End Development
- Programming Languages: Python, Ruby, Java, or Node.js for server-side logic.
- Database Management: MySQL, PostgreSQL, or MongoDB for data storage.
- APIs: For integrating third-party services and data feeds.
3. Cloud Services
- AWS/Azure/Google Cloud: For scalable and reliable hosting solutions.
- Serverless Architectures: For cost-effective and efficient resource management.
4. Security Technologies
- Firewalls: To protect against unauthorized access.
- Intrusion Detection Systems (IDS): To monitor and respond to security threats.
- Regular Audits: To ensure compliance with industry standards and regulations.
Best Practices in Betting Software Development
1. Compliance and Regulation
- Legal Compliance: Adhere to local and international gambling regulations.
- Licensing: Obtain necessary licenses to operate legally.
- Data Privacy: Ensure compliance with data protection laws like GDPR.
2. Scalability
- Modular Architecture: Design software components that can be scaled independently.
- Load Balancing: Distribute traffic evenly across servers to handle high volumes.
- Cloud Infrastructure: Leverage cloud services for scalable resources.
3. Performance Optimization
- Caching: Implement caching mechanisms to reduce load times.
- Database Optimization: Use indexing and query optimization techniques.
- Content Delivery Networks (CDN): Distribute content globally for faster access.
4. User Engagement
- Gamification: Incorporate elements like rewards, leaderboards, and challenges.
- Personalization: Tailor the experience based on user preferences and behavior.
- Social Integration: Allow users to share their experiences and compete with friends.
Betting software development is a complex yet rewarding endeavor that requires a deep understanding of both the gambling industry and modern technology trends. By focusing on security, user experience, and scalability, developers can create robust and engaging betting platforms that meet the demands of today’s digital-savvy users.
sports betting game development
Introduction
Sports betting has evolved from a niche activity to a global phenomenon, driven by technological advancements and the increasing accessibility of online platforms. The development of sports betting games is a complex process that involves multiple disciplines, from software engineering to game design and regulatory compliance. This article delves into the key aspects of sports betting game development, providing insights into the process, challenges, and best practices.
Key Components of Sports Betting Game Development
1. Game Design and User Experience (UX)
- Engaging Interface: A visually appealing and intuitive interface is crucial for retaining users. The design should cater to both novice and experienced bettors.
- Real-Time Data Integration: Seamless integration of real-time sports data is essential for accurate and timely betting options.
- Customization: Allowing users to customize their betting experience, such as selecting favorite teams or setting betting limits, enhances user engagement.
2. Software Development
- Platform Compatibility: Develop games that are compatible with various platforms, including web, mobile (iOS and Android), and desktop.
- Scalability: Ensure the software can handle a large number of concurrent users without performance degradation.
- Security: Implement robust security measures to protect user data and transactions. This includes encryption, secure authentication, and regular security audits.
3. Regulatory Compliance
- Legal Requirements: Adhere to the legal requirements of different jurisdictions, including age verification, responsible gambling measures, and data protection laws.
- Licensing: Obtain necessary licenses from regulatory bodies to operate legally.
- Transparency: Maintain transparency in operations to build trust with users and regulatory authorities.
4. Monetization Strategies
- In-Game Purchases: Offer in-game purchases for additional features or virtual goods.
- Advertising: Integrate non-intrusive advertisements to generate revenue.
- Subscription Models: Consider subscription models for premium features or exclusive content.
Challenges in Sports Betting Game Development
1. Technical Challenges
- Real-Time Data Handling: Ensuring the accuracy and timeliness of real-time sports data can be technically demanding.
- Scalability: Managing the load during peak times, such as major sporting events, requires robust infrastructure.
- Security Threats: Protecting against cyber threats, including hacking and data breaches, is a constant challenge.
2. Regulatory Challenges
- Jurisdictional Variations: Different regions have varying regulations, making it challenging to develop a one-size-fits-all solution.
- Compliance Costs: Meeting regulatory requirements can be costly and time-consuming.
3. User Engagement and Retention
- Competition: The market is saturated with numerous sports betting platforms, making it difficult to stand out.
- User Retention: Keeping users engaged and loyal requires continuous innovation and excellent customer service.
Best Practices for Sports Betting Game Development
1. User-Centric Design
- Feedback Loops: Regularly gather and incorporate user feedback to improve the game.
- A/B Testing: Use A/B testing to optimize user interfaces and features.
2. Continuous Innovation
- Feature Updates: Regularly update the game with new features and improvements.
- Technological Integration: Stay updated with the latest technologies, such as blockchain for secure transactions or AI for personalized recommendations.
3. Strong Customer Support
- 24⁄7 Support: Provide round-the-clock customer support to assist users with any issues.
- Community Building: Foster a community around the game to enhance user engagement and loyalty.
Developing a sports betting game is a multifaceted endeavor that requires a deep understanding of both the gaming and betting industries. By focusing on user experience, technical excellence, regulatory compliance, and continuous innovation, developers can create engaging and successful sports betting games that meet the needs of a diverse and global audience.
cricket betting bookie software
Introduction
Cricket betting bookie software refers to specialized programs designed to manage and facilitate online sports betting activities, particularly for cricket matches. These platforms serve as the backbone of online bookmaking operations, offering users a seamless experience in placing bets, tracking odds, and engaging with various markets.
Overview of Cricket Betting Bookie Software
- Key Features:
- User-friendly interface for easy navigation
- Real-time odds updating and live score updates
- Multi-language support for global accessibility
- Secure payment processing and user account management
- Advanced analytics and statistics tools for informed betting decisions
- Integration with social media platforms for community engagement
- Benefits:
- Increased revenue through efficient bet placement and management
- Enhanced customer experience via personalized services and promotions
- Improved operational efficiency through automation and scalability
- Compliance with regulatory requirements through built-in risk management tools
Types of Cricket Betting Bookie Software
1. White Label Solutions
- Description: Pre-designed, customizable platforms that can be branded and rebranded as per client needs.
- Features:
- Customizable design and layout
- Integration with existing systems and infrastructure
- Flexible pricing models for cost-effective deployment
- Benefits:
- Reduced development time and costs through pre-existing solutions
- Enhanced customization options for a unique user experience
- Scalability and flexibility to accommodate varying business needs
2. Custom Development Solutions
- Description: Tailored platforms designed from scratch to meet specific client requirements.
- Features:
- Unique design and functionality tailored to client preferences
- Integration with existing systems and infrastructure for seamless operation
- Flexibility in pricing models and deployment strategies
- Benefits:
- Enhanced user experience through custom-designed interfaces and features
- Improved operational efficiency through tailored solutions and streamlined processes
- Compliance with regulatory requirements through built-in risk management tools
3. SaaS (Software as a Service) Solutions
- Description: Cloud-based platforms that provide access to software applications over the internet.
- Features:
- Scalability and flexibility for accommodating varying business needs
- Reduced upfront costs through subscription-based pricing models
- Access to regular updates, maintenance, and support through the provider
- Benefits:
- Cost-effective deployment and operation through subscription-based models
- Enhanced scalability and flexibility for adapting to changing market conditions
- Compliance with regulatory requirements through built-in risk management tools
Key Considerations When Choosing Cricket Betting Bookie Software
1. Security and Compliance
- Importance: Ensuring the security and compliance of user data and transactions is paramount.
- Features:
- Implementation of robust security measures such as encryption, firewalls, and regular audits
- Integration with third-party providers for secure payment processing and risk management tools
- Benefits:
- Protection of user data and transactions through robust security measures
- Compliance with regulatory requirements through built-in risk management tools
2. User Experience and Interface
- Importance: A user-friendly interface is crucial for attracting and retaining users.
- Features:
- Customizable design and layout options
- Integration with social media platforms for community engagement
- Advanced analytics and statistics tools for informed betting decisions
- Benefits:
- Enhanced user experience through customizable interfaces and features
- Improved operational efficiency through streamlined processes and automation
3. Scalability and Flexibility
- Importance: The ability to scale and adapt to changing market conditions is essential.
- Features:
- Scalability and flexibility for accommodating varying business needs
- Integration with existing systems and infrastructure for seamless operation
- Flexibility in pricing models and deployment strategies
- Benefits:
- Cost-effective deployment and operation through subscription-based models
- Enhanced scalability and flexibility for adapting to changing market conditions
Cricket betting bookie software plays a vital role in the online sports betting industry, providing users with a seamless experience in placing bets, tracking odds, and engaging with various markets. When choosing cricket betting bookie software, consider key factors such as security and compliance, user experience and interface, and scalability and flexibility. By selecting the right platform for your business needs, you can increase revenue, enhance customer experience, improve operational efficiency, and comply with regulatory requirements.
- [1] “Cricket Betting Bookie Software: A Comprehensive Guide.” https://www.example.com
- [2] “White Label Solutions.” https://www.example.com
- [3] “Custom Development Solutions.” https://www.example.com
- [4] “SaaS (Software as a Service) Solutions.” https://www.example.com
Note: The references provided are fictional and for demonstration purposes only. In an actual article, you would include real-life sources to support your claims.
1xbet мобильная версия
Introduction
In today’s digital age, online betting platforms have become increasingly popular. 1xbet is a well-known name in the industry, offering a wide range of services and products to its customers. However, behind the scenes, there are many intricate details that make these platforms run smoothly.
Typesetting Instructions for Online Betting Platforms
As mentioned earlier, 1xbet is an online betting platform that provides various types of games and entertainment options. To create such a comprehensive platform, one needs to follow certain typesetting instructions.
Key Features
Here are some essential features that contribute to the success of online betting platforms:
• User-Friendly Interface: A clean and intuitive design is crucial for attracting users. • Diverse Range of Games: Providing various games such as sports, esports, casino, and poker can cater to different user preferences. • Secure Payment Options: Ensuring secure payment gateways is vital for maintaining customer trust. • Reliable Customer Support: Offering 24⁄7 support through multiple channels (e.g., live chat, email, phone) helps resolve issues promptly.
Typesetting Instructions for Online Betting Platforms: Best Practices
Top Tips
To create a seamless user experience, follow these best practices:
- Prioritize Mobile Optimization: A majority of users access websites through mobile devices, so ensure your platform is optimized for mobile.
- Regular Updates and Maintenance: Regularly update software to prevent bugs and maintain system security.
- Follow Local Laws and Regulations: Ensure compliance with local laws regarding online betting platforms.
Essential Tools
Here are some necessary tools required to create an effective online betting platform:
- Game Development Software: Utilize specialized software for game development, such as Unity or Unreal Engine.
- Content Management System (CMS): Leverage a CMS like WordPress or Drupal to manage content efficiently.
- E-commerce Platform: Use platforms like Shopify or WooCommerce for secure payment processing.
Creating an online betting platform requires careful planning and execution. By following the typesetting instructions outlined above, you can establish a reliable and engaging platform that attracts customers worldwide. Remember to prioritize user experience, ensure security, and follow local laws and regulations.
Frequently Questions
What are the best platforms for online cricket betting software development?
For online cricket betting software development, the best platforms include Betfair, Bet365, and 1xBet. These platforms offer robust features, secure transactions, and user-friendly interfaces, crucial for a seamless betting experience. Betfair's API integration allows for custom development, while Bet365 provides extensive live betting options. 1xBet is renowned for its wide range of betting markets and high odds. Choosing these platforms ensures a reliable, scalable, and feature-rich solution for cricket betting software development, catering to both developers and users.
What Are the Key Considerations in Betting Software Development?
Key considerations in betting software development include robust security to protect user data, real-time processing for live betting, and a user-friendly interface. Compliance with legal regulations is crucial, as is scalability to handle varying traffic. Integration with multiple payment gateways ensures seamless transactions, while advanced analytics and reporting tools provide valuable insights. Ensuring high performance and reliability is essential for maintaining user trust. Regular updates and maintenance are necessary to keep the software current and secure. By addressing these factors, developers can create a betting platform that meets user needs and regulatory standards.
Is it possible to find and download free arbitrage betting software without scams?
Yes, it is possible to find and download free arbitrage betting software without scams, but caution is necessary. Look for reputable sources such as well-known betting forums, software review sites, and official software developer websites. Ensure the software is open-source or has a transparent development history. Avoid downloading from unknown or unverified websites to prevent malware or scams. Always read user reviews and check for updates and support to ensure the software is reliable and safe. By following these guidelines, you can find trustworthy arbitrage betting software without falling victim to scams.
What are the best casino gaming software development companies?
The best casino gaming software development companies include Microgaming, Playtech, and NetEnt. Microgaming is renowned for its extensive game library and innovative features. Playtech offers a comprehensive suite of gaming solutions, including live dealer games and sports betting. NetEnt is celebrated for its high-quality graphics and engaging gameplay. These companies consistently deliver top-tier software, ensuring a seamless and enjoyable gaming experience. Their commitment to innovation and quality makes them industry leaders in casino gaming software development.
What are the key features to look for in betting software development services?
When selecting betting software development services, prioritize features like robust security, real-time data processing, and user-friendly interfaces. Ensure the software supports multiple betting types and currencies, and offers customizable odds and betting limits. Look for scalability to accommodate growing user bases and regulatory compliance to meet legal requirements. Advanced analytics and reporting tools are crucial for informed decision-making. Integration with payment gateways and customer support systems enhances user experience. Lastly, consider the provider's track record and client testimonials to gauge reliability and success.